Summer Activities around Snohomish County

Despite the current cloudy weather and spring showers, the various cities around Snohomish County are busy putting together their spring and summer event schedules. From Fireworks and concerts to markets and car shows, I have compiled a short list of the many activities that are going on so get out and enjoy the days with some of these fun city events.

Bothell

Bothell is celebrating the Fourth of the July with a “Red, White and Blue” theme Independence Day Parade that begins at 12pm on July 4th on Main St. at 104th Ave. NE, continues on Main Street to SR 527 and heads north to NE 188th. The parade is a community event and the city encourages everyone to participate so download your application have some fun, also great for local businesses.

Then, starting July 11th the City of Bothell is also hosting Music in the Park Concert Series. The seven concert series will be held every Friday night and is free for the whole family. Opened by Crème Tangerine, a Beatles tribute band, complete schedule, the concerts will be fun for the whole family so come out to the Park at Bothell Landing Amphitheater for some good fun, directions.

Everett

Everett has activites running all through the summer that begin on June 19th and end in late August. Andy Weth opens the Waterfront Concert series that runs all summer long, complete schedule, starting on June 26th at Port Gardner Landing, directions.

Everett is also hosting many Fourth of July events that include a pancake breakfast, Yankee Doodle dash, ice skating, a Colors of Freedom parade and so much more, complete schedule.

Granite Falls

On June 28th the City of Granite Falls is hosting the Mountain Loop Experience Celebration. Take the better part of the afternoon to drive through the Mountain Loop Highway and enjoy hiking, picnicking and through the lower Cascade Mountains or to the Ice Caves on this historic and scenic highway that re-opens with a Ribbon Cutting Ceremony.

Lake Stevens

Lake Stevens opened the summer season with its Farmers Market and continues with a fishing derby, the Music on the Lake series and their annual Auquafest celebration, complete schedule. Auquafest’s entertainment is some of the funnest around and features talents such as Black Velvet4, comedy jugglers Brothers of Different Mothers and the magic of Sterling Dietz, World Teen Champion of Magic.

The very last event of the year takes place on October 4th with the Bulltrout Regatta. The 6000m race will be a fun race and is one of many that the Lake Stevens Rowing club is hosting for Washington Games.

Marysville

Marysville is kicking off summer with its annual Strawberry Festival and the carnival currently being setup in the Marysville Middle School’s field. One of the Strawberry Festival’s Twilight Grand Parade features Marysville’s own Queen Danielle Wilcoxson, Princess Chelynne (Che’) Renouard and Princess Lila Hart.

Also registration for softball beings June 2-July 3, summer camp programs begins June 23, Concerts in the Park (Comeford Park – Thurs. @ noon) July 10-Aug. 14, directions, and Concerts in the Park (Jennings Park – Fri. @ 7pm) July 11-Aug. 15, directions and the 3rd Annual Poochapalooza beings on July 12th from 10-am-3pm at Totem Middle School’s Asbery Field, directions, for you dog lovers.

Mill Creek

On July 12th & 13th, The Mill Creek Festival is happening and is presented by the Mill Creek Business Association. There will be booths, a car show a community stage and evening entertainment for all types of music lovers.

Monroe

The city of Monroe has kicked off it Farmers Market that is sponsored by Monroe’s Historical Society, the market runs through the month of September.

Mukilteo

Mukilteo is hosting its annual Farmers Market at the grassy ballfield just east of Rosehill Community Center at 304 Lincoln Street, Mukilteo, WA 98275, directions.

On September 5th, 6th and 7th, 2008 Mukilteo celebrates its 43rd Annual Lighthouse Festival. Complete with food, entertainment and evening fireworks starting at dusk, complete schedule. The festival will be held at the Rosehill Community Center and will be fun for the whole family.

Snohomish

Snohomish is having events all through the summer; Kla Ha Ya Days, Busy Bee Quilt Show, farmers market and a Outdoor Cinema at the Park, complete schedule (could not link to individual events).

Stanwood

Starting at 9am on June 29th the Twin City Idlers are hosting its 6th Annual Classic, Antiques, Custom Car and Truck at Heritage Park in downtown Stanwood, directions. The city is also hosting its annual July 4th celebration with a fireworks display at Heritage Park so bring your blankets and snacks and enjoy the show.

So if you are finding it difficult on planning fun family activities just venture to one of Snohomish County’s cities and enjoy their celebrations, culture and fun.
